Whether we’re in the classroom or on the ball field, teachers and coaches are invaluable to us.
They help us to learn new skills and improve our performance.
However, not all teachers and coaches convey their knowledge in the same way.
Some tend to focus more on what we’re doing wrong when we try a new activity.
Other teachers and coaches take a more supportive approach and extol (see definition and hear pronunciation below) our attempts, even if we still have room for improvement!
Cool word question of the day: Do you think that it’s more important to extol or to correct a person who is learning a new skill?
Extol: To praise enthusiastically.
